What are the 7 most abundant elements on earth?

The mass-abundance of the nine most abundant elements in the Earth’s crust is approximately: oxygen 46%, silicon 28%, aluminum 8.3%, iron 5.6%, calcium 4.2%, sodium 2.5%, magnesium 2.4%, potassium 2.0%, and titanium 0.61%.

What is the most abundant element in the earth?

Iron is the most abundant element, by mass, in the Earth, constituting about 80% of the inner and outer cores of Earth. The molten outer core is about 8000 km in diameter, and the solid inner core is about 2400 km in diameter.

What are the most abundant elements in Earth’s crust?

A: Oxygen, which composes about 49.5% of the total mass of the Earth’s crust, waters and atmosphere, according to the textbook “Modern Chemistry.” Silicon is second at 28%. Aluminum is a distant third, at only 8%. Compounds of silicon and oxygen make up 87% of the materials in the Earth’s crust.

Which is the 7th most common element in the Earth’s crust?

Magnesium is the 7th most common element in the Earth’s crust with an abundance of about 2%. The metal does not occur as a free element but in combination with other elements like oxygen, calcium, and carbon. Dolomite is an example of a mineral containing magnesium.

What are the most abundant minerals in the continental crust?

The crust is chemically similar to andesite. The most abundant minerals in the continental crust are feldspar (41%), quartz (12%), and pyroxene (11%) Keep in mind, the elemental composition of the Earth’s crust is not the same as the composition of the Earth. The mantle and core account for significantly more mass than the crust.
